About Tacit

We are an early-stage, deep tech startup based in San Francisco, developing innovative hardware that rethinks human-computer interaction. We are backed by General Catalyst, Khosla Ventures, and Greylock Partners, with a founding team from Stanford, BrainGate, Oculus, and Tesla. While we can’t reveal too much just yet, our team is tackling cutting-edge engineering challenges to bring revolutionary products to life.

As a Machine Learning Scientist, you will develop cutting-edge AI models to integrate and decode complex, multimodal data streams from our custom sensing hardware. You’ll play a pivotal role in advancing our technology stack by building and optimizing models for real-time applications. This position spans foundational research in deep learning, hands-on model development, and applying algorithms to scale across diverse data sources and users.

Responsibilities:

  • Design and implement state-of-the-art machine learning algorithms for processing multimodal biosignals, including time series, spatial, and spectral data.

  • Build and optimize neural network architectures.

  • Develop and evaluate multimodal learning techniques to fuse information from multiple sensor modalities.

  • Iterate rapidly on model prototypes for real-time inference on custom hardware.

  • Create and maintain a robust evaluation framework for benchmarking model performance across datasets and participants.

  • Collaborate closely with a diverse team, including hardware engineers, neuroscientists, and product, to align models with user needs.

Requirements:

  • PhD in computer science, machine learning, computational neuroscience, or related fields (or equivalent industry experience).

  • Expertise in deep learning frameworks (e.g., PyTorch, TensorFlow) and fluency in Python.

  • Track record of publishing or deploying machine learning models in real-world systems.

  • Independent work ethic, flexibility, and resourcefulness.

  • Effective communication and collaboration skills.

  • Comfortable in fast moving startup environment, excited to build independently

Preferred Qualifications:

  • Familiarity with human-machine interaction systems such as automatic speech recognition or neural interfaces.

  • Hands-on experience with consumer wearables or custom hardware.

  • Knowledge of low-latency inference techniques and model optimization for edge devices.
